The elements of the cause of action of Fraud on the Court:

1. Defendant makes a false representation as to a past or existing fact.

2. With knowledge or belief by defendant that representation is false or that defendant lacks sufficient basis of information to make the representation;

3. Defendant intended to induce the Court to act in reliance on the representation;

4. Justifiable reliance upon the representation by the Court;

5. Causation and damages to plaintiff Nona Tobin as a result of the Court’s relying on misrepresentation; and

6. Must be proved by clear and convincing evidence and be pled with specificity.

NRCP 9;

(b) Fraud or Mistake; Conditions of Mind.  In alleging fraud or mistake, a party must state with particularity the circumstances constituting fraud or mistake. Malice, intent, knowledge, and other conditions of a person’s mind may be alleged generally
